Il blocco funzione ReceiveSMS viene utilizzato per attendere l'SMS ricevuto da un modem GSM. Ad esempio, il controller può gestire un comando ricevuto come SMS da un telefono cellulare specificato.
NOTA:
Assicurarsi di predisporre il modem GSM configurato correttamente nel seguente modo:
oVerificare che la SIM card nel modem non sia bloccata.
oAccertarsi che il numero di telefono del server per gli SMS sia valido.
È possibile utilizzare il blocco funzione ConfigSim per impostare correttamente questi parametri dal programma applicativo.
Descrizione delle variabili I/O
Uscita |
Tipo |
Descrizione |
---|---|---|
smsText |
STRING(255) |
L'uscita smsText contiene il corpo del messaggio di testo. |
phoneNb |
STRING |
L'uscita phoneNb contiene il numero del telefono che ha inviato l'SMS. |
smsDate |
DATE_AND_TIME |
L'uscita smsDate contiene la data della comunicazione. |
Questa figura mostra la dichiarazione e l'utilizzo della funzione ReceiveSMS